文件名称:geshem.space:下雨吧!
文件大小:1.59MB
文件格式:ZIP
更新时间:2024-06-19 01:17:30
JavaScript
格舍姆 :cloud_with_rain: 在 Mapbox GL 上运行的交互式雨雷达克隆,请在以下实时查看: ://geshem.space 整个服务由位于 S3 存储桶中的静态资产提供: 静态主索引页面、基于 React 的 JS 包和部署时上传的其他静态资产 由在 AWS Lambda 上运行的 Python 重复任务每分钟收集和索引的雷达图像 有关部署过程的一些架构说明,请阅读 先决条件 节点.js 纱 无服务器,用于部署 AWS Lambda 任务 开发 安装依赖项并运行开发服务器: $ npm install $ npm start 部署 部署是通过 Netlify 透明处理的。 定时任务 开发 $ cd cron $ pipenv install 部署 $ npm run deploycron 调用 用于测试 cron 任务: $ npm run invokecron
【文件预览】:
geshem.space-master
----.eslintrc(107B)
----public()
--------manifest.json(303B)
--------index.html(813B)
--------favicon.ico(31KB)
--------error.html(1KB)
--------apple-touch-icon.png(1KB)
--------screenshot.png(1.4MB)
----src()
--------Datetime.js(625B)
--------Geshem.js(2KB)
--------Map.js(1KB)
--------Geshem.test.js(257B)
--------Slider.js(692B)
--------index.css(376B)
--------config.js(562B)
--------serviceWorker.js(5KB)
--------Geshem.css(359B)
--------index.js(265B)
----.vscode()
--------settings.json(34B)
----cron()
--------handler.py(3KB)
--------Pipfile.lock(8KB)
--------Pipfile(142B)
--------serverless.yml(459B)
--------.gitignore(217B)
----README.md(1KB)
----.gitignore(310B)
----package-lock.json(720KB)
----package.json(1KB)